a Congregational minister, was born at Long Meadow, Massachusetts, about 1786. He graduated from Yale College in 1806, was ordained at Palmer, June 19, 1811, and dismissed November 13, 1821. For a time he was engaged in teaching at Munson, also in North Carolina, and subsequently became president of a college in one of the south-western states. See Hampden Pulpit, page 97. (J.C.S.)
